Adam Ondra introduces Project Big at Flatanger in Norway
Czech rock climber Adam Ondra introduces the crag Flatanger in Norway and what he defines as the true line of the cave, Project Big.
Adam Ondra hanging off Project Big at Flatanger
In 2017 Adam Ondra established Silence at his favourite crag of all, the huge Flatanger cave in Norway. While the climb will always be remembered as the world's first 9c, the 29-year-old admits that the true line is actually not what he formerly referred to as Project Hard, but one he has dubbed Project Big.
